📜 Museum dedicated to asparagus, housed in a 15th-century tower.
🔍 Recognized by the Council of Europe as a top specialty museum.
👑 Learn about asparagus as Germany's 'royal vegetable'
🖼️ See unique exhibits, including an Andy Warhol painting
🌱 Explore history, botany, cultivation, and art of asparagus
🇩🇪 Experience 'Spargelzeit' cultural event if visiting in season
♿ General accessibility is limited
🗓️ Best to visit during 'Spargelzeit' (asparagus season) in May/June
🗣️ Information available in German, English, and French
💰 Adults €2.00, Disabled €1.50, Students €1.50, Groups (10+) €1.50 per person including guided tour.
🕒 April-September: Daily 10:00-17:00. October-March: Wednesday, Saturday, Sunday, Public holidays 14:00-16:00.
Am Hofgraben 1a, 86529 Schrobenhausen, Germany.
